Understanding the Concept of Nutritional Balance

At the core of human health is a delicate balance of nutrients, including macronutrients like proteins and carbohydrates and micronutrients such as vitamins and minerals. When this balance is disturbed, either by not getting enough or by getting too much of a particular nutrient, it can lead to various health problems. These two distinct conditions, nutrient deficiency and nutrient excess, fall under the broader umbrella of malnutrition. While most people associate malnutrition with a lack of food, it is more accurately defined as an imbalance between the nutrients a body needs and the nutrients it receives.

Nutrient Deficiency: The Definition and Dangers of "Too Little"

A nutrient deficiency occurs when the body does not have enough of one or more essential nutrients to function correctly. It is often referred to as undernutrition and can arise from several factors:

  • Inadequate Dietary Intake: Not consuming a varied diet rich in whole foods, or following overly restrictive eating patterns like some fad diets, is a primary cause.
  • Medical Conditions: Some health issues, like Crohn's disease or celiac disease, can impair the body's ability to absorb nutrients, even with a sufficient diet.
  • Increased Bodily Needs: Periods like pregnancy, breastfeeding, or rapid growth in children increase the demand for certain nutrients. If not met, a deficiency can occur.

Common Examples and Symptoms

Deficiencies in key micronutrients are common worldwide and can have serious consequences.

  • Iron Deficiency: Causes anemia, leading to fatigue, paleness, and weakness.
  • Vitamin D Deficiency: Contributes to weakened bones (rickets in children, osteomalacia in adults) and immune system issues.
  • Iodine Deficiency: Can cause hypothyroidism, goiter, and developmental problems, especially in infants.

Nutrient Excess: The Problem of "Too Much"

Nutrient excess, also known as overnutrition or toxicity, is the opposite problem, where the intake of a nutrient exceeds the body's needs. While less commonly discussed, it is a growing concern, particularly in developed nations, and can be just as harmful as a deficiency.

Causes of Nutrient Overload

  • Excessive Supplementation: Taking high doses of vitamin and mineral supplements without medical supervision is a significant cause of toxicity, especially for fat-soluble vitamins (A, D, E, and K) that are stored in the body.
  • High-Calorie, Low-Nutrient Diets: Consuming a diet high in calories from processed foods and low in nutritional value can lead to excess calories being stored as fat, contributing to obesity and metabolic disorders. This can also cause a micronutrient deficiency despite a high caloric intake.
  • Interaction with Other Nutrients: An excess of one nutrient can sometimes interfere with the absorption and function of others. For example, too much calcium can inhibit the uptake of other minerals essential for bone health.

Symptoms of Excess

Symptoms vary widely depending on the nutrient but can include:

  • Vitamin A Toxicity: Can cause headaches, dizziness, and liver problems.
  • Vitamin D Toxicity: Leads to hypercalcemia, which can cause nausea, weakness, and harmful calcification of soft tissues.
  • Iron Overload: Causes fatigue, joint pain, and, in severe cases, liver damage.

Comparison Table: Deficiency vs. Excess

Feature Nutrient Deficiency Nutrient Excess
Core Concept Insufficient intake of a nutrient. Overconsumption of a nutrient.
Underlying Problem Undernutrition or inadequate absorption. Overnutrition or hyperalimentation.
Primary Cause Poor diet, malabsorption issues, or high nutrient demand. Excessive supplementation, nutrient-dense diet without balance.
Symptom Manifestation Signs of deprivation (e.g., fatigue, weakness, weakened immunity). Signs of toxicity (e.g., nausea, headaches, potential organ damage).
Impact on Body Body breaks down its own tissues for energy; functions shut down. Body stores excess, leading to inflammation and metabolic issues.
Treatment Approach Dietary changes, supplementation, or addressing underlying medical issues. Dietary adjustment, stopping supplements, or managing toxicity.

The “Double Burden” of Malnutrition

An interesting and increasingly common phenomenon is the coexistence of undernutrition and overnutrition within the same community, often referred to as the “double burden of malnutrition”. This occurs when a population consumes a diet that is high in calories but low in essential vitamins and minerals. The result is a person who is overweight or obese due to macronutrient overconsumption, yet simultaneously deficient in micronutrients, leading to a complex set of health problems.

The Importance of Professional Guidance

Identifying and correcting nutritional imbalances is not always straightforward. Some deficiencies, known as "hidden hunger," may not present with obvious clinical symptoms for a long time. Similarly, the symptoms of an excess can overlap with other conditions. A blood test is one way to check for specific micronutrient imbalances, but interpreting the results and determining the correct course of action requires expertise. A healthcare provider or registered dietitian can help diagnose the issue and create a tailored plan for treatment, which may include dietary changes, a targeted supplementation regimen, or managing an underlying health condition. The key is to achieve a balanced and diverse diet first, resorting to supplementation only when necessary and under professional guidance.
